// Licensed to the .NET Foundation under one or more agreements. // The .NET Foundation licenses this file to you under the MIT license. // Description: Wraps some of IAccessible to support Focus and top-level window creates using System; using Accessibility; using System.Diagnostics; using MS.Win32; namespace MS.Internal.Automation { internal class Accessible { internal Accessible(IAccessible acc, object child) { Debug.Assert(acc != null, "null IAccessible"); _acc = acc; _child = child; } // Create an Accessible object; may return null internal static Accessible Create( IntPtr hwnd, int idObject, int idChild ) { IAccessible acc = null; object child = null; if( UnsafeNativeMethods.AccessibleObjectFromEvent( hwnd, idObject, idChild, ref acc, ref child ) != 0 /*S_OK*/ || acc == null ) return null; // Per SDK must use the ppacc and pvarChild from AccessibleObjectFromEvent // to access information about this UI element. return new Accessible( acc, child ); } internal int State { get { try { return (int)_acc.get_accState(_child); } catch (Exception e) { if (IsCriticalMSAAException(e)) throw; return UnsafeNativeMethods.STATE_SYSTEM_UNAVAILABLE; } } } internal IntPtr Window { get { if (_hwnd == IntPtr.Zero) { try { if (UnsafeNativeMethods.WindowFromAccessibleObject(_acc, ref _hwnd) != 0/*S_OK*/) { _hwnd = IntPtr.Zero; } } catch( Exception e ) { if (IsCriticalMSAAException(e)) throw; _hwnd = IntPtr.Zero; } } return _hwnd; } } // miscellaneous functions used with Accessible internal static bool CompareClass(IntPtr hwnd, string szClass) { return ProxyManager.GetClassName(NativeMethods.HWND.Cast(hwnd)) == szClass; } internal static bool IsComboDropdown(IntPtr hwnd) { return CompareClass(hwnd, "ComboLBox"); } internal static bool IsStatic(IntPtr hwnd) { return CompareClass(hwnd, "Static"); } private bool IsCriticalMSAAException(Exception e) { // Some OLEACC proxies produce out-of-memory for non-critical reasons: // notably, the treeview proxy will raise this if the target HWND no longer exists, // GetWindowThreadProcessID fails and it therefore won't be able to allocate shared // memory in the target process, so it incorrectly assumes OOM. // Some Native impls (media player) return E_POINTER, which COM Interop translates // into NullRefException; need to ignore those too. // should ignore those return !(e is OutOfMemoryException) && !(e is NullReferenceException) && Misc.IsCriticalException(e); } private IntPtr _hwnd; private IAccessible _acc; private Object _child; } }
